Many players use MelonLoader to mod Bloons TD 6. When MelonLoader stops working, fails to load, or crashes the game, it can be frustrating, especially for new users. This guide explains all the common reasons why MelonLoader does not work for BTD6 and provides accurate step by step solutions.
This article is focused on PC platforms such as Steam and Epic Games. Mobile versions of BTD6 require different methods and are not covered here.
Common Reasons Why MelonLoader Does Not Work With BTD6
Below are the most frequent reasons MelonLoader fails to load with Bloons TD 6. Each section includes a clear solution.
1. Missing or Wrong .NET Runtime
BTD6 uses the Il2Cpp Unity backend. MelonLoader requires the Microsoft .NET Desktop Runtime to work properly. If the wrong version is installed or if it is missing, the game will either crash or load normally without MelonLoader.
Solution
Install the latest .NET 6.0 Desktop Runtime or a newer version.
Make sure to install the Desktop version, not the ASP.NET version.
2. Missing Visual C Plus Plus Redistributable
Many users forget to install the Microsoft Visual C Plus Plus Redistributable.
MelonLoader cannot initialize without it.
Solution
Install the Visual C Plus Plus 2015 to 2022 Redistributable package from Microsoft.
3. Incorrect BTD6 Installation Folder
MelonLoader must be installed directly inside the Bloons TD 6 folder. If the user installs it in the wrong directory, the game will launch normally but MelonLoader will not appear.
Solution
For Steam users the correct folder is usually:
C Program Files x86
Steam
steamapps
common
BloonsTD6
Place MelonLoader files such as version.dll and the MelonLoader folder inside this directory.
4. Antivirus Blocking MelonLoader Files
Some antivirus programs delete MelonLoader files or block version.dll.
When this happens, MelonLoader cannot start.
Solution
Add the BTD6 folder to your antivirus exceptions.
Reinstall MelonLoader using your official link.
5. Steam or Epic Overlay Issues
Overlays sometimes interfere with MelonLoader launch.
Solution
Disable all overlays such as:
Steam Overlay
Discord Overlay
Nvidia Overlay
Then relaunch the game.
6. Mod Files Are Outdated or Broken
If a mod DLL is outdated or built for an older BTD6 version, the entire loader may fail.
Solution
Remove all mod files from the Mods folder.
Launch the game with no mods.
If MelonLoader works, add mods back one by one.
Also update BTD Mod Helper if you use it.
7. Game Updated and Mods Are Not Compatible
Every time Ninja Kiwi updates BTD6, old mods can break.
MelonLoader itself may still load, but mods will fail or cause crashes.
Solution
Wait for mod updates.
Check the developer GitHub pages:
MelonLoader GitHub
https://github.com/LavaGang/MelonLoader
BTD Mod Helper GitHub
https://github.com/gurrenm3/BTD-Mod-Helper
8. Damaged MelonLoader Installation
A broken or incomplete install can cause errors, missing windows, or failed launches.
Solution
Delete these items from your BTD6 folder:
MelonLoader folder
version.dll
Mods folder
Plugins folder
Then reinstall MelonLoader from your website:
9. Wrong File Placement or Manual Installation Errors
Manual installation is more error prone than using the automated installer.
Solution
Use the official automated installer from your website.
It detects the correct game folder automatically and prevents mistakes.
10. Running BTD6 Without Admin Permissions
Some systems block MelonLoader code injection unless run as administrator.
Solution
Right click BloonsTD6.exe
Select Run as Administrator
Try again
11. Using MelonLoader on the Wrong Platform
MelonLoader only works on the Windows PC version of Bloons TD 6.
It does not work on:
Android
iOS
Console versions
Steam Deck without Windows mode
Solution
Only use MelonLoader on Windows PC.
How To Check If MelonLoader Is Working
When MelonLoader works correctly, users will see:
- A small black console window when the game starts
- A MelonLoader logo window
- A Mods folder generated automatically
If the game launches directly without these, MelonLoader is not loading.
Complete Fix Checklist
Here is a simple checklist for users:
- Install .NET 6 Desktop Runtime
- Install Visual C Plus Plus Redistributable
- Reinstall MelonLoader from your official page
- Disable antivirus
- Disable Steam and Discord overlays
- Launch BTD6 as administrator
- Remove all mods and test again
- Confirm MelonLoader files are inside the correct game folder
- Update BTD Mod Helper
- Check that the PC version of BTD6 is being used
Following this list fixes most issues.
Final Notes
MelonLoader is stable and widely used. Almost all issues come from incorrect installation, missing dependencies, or outdated mods. Using the correct files from your website and keeping BTD6 updated ensures smooth modding with fewer errors.